D3 Deconstructor

This extension allows the user to deconstruct D3 visualizations on a page.

D3 Deconstructor: Data Extraction Chrome Extension

D3 Deconstructor is a Google Chrome extension designed for the extraction of data from D3.js visualizations. Developed in the VisLab at UC Berkeley, the tool provides a means of deconstructing the bound data and visual mark attributes within D3 visualizations including position, width, height, and color for each constituent element.
Install from Chrome Web Store

Extension stats

Users: 593
-5
Rating: 4.00
(4)
Version: 1.0.5 (Last updated: 2016-03-13)
Creation date: 2016-03-13
Risk impact: Moderate risk impact
Risk likelihood:
Manifest version: 2
Permissions:
  • tabs
  • activeTab
  • contextMenus
Size: 2.01M

Other platforms

Not available on Android
Not available on Firefox
Not available on Edge
Want to check extension ranking and stats more quickly for other Chrome extensions? Install Chrome-Stats extension to view Chrome-Stats data as you browse the Chrome Web Store.

Extension summary

The D3 Deconstructor is a Google Chrome extension for extracting data from D3.js visualizations. D3 binds data to DOM elements when building a visualization. Our D3 Deconstructor extracts this data and the visual mark attributes (such as position, width, height, and color) for each element in a D3 visualization.

The D3 Deconstructor was developed in the VisLab at UC Berkeley. We also used the results of deconstruction to enable restyling of D3 visualizations. You can find the paper here: http://vis.berkeley.edu/papers/d3decon.

User reviews

didn't appear to work
by James Roe, 2015-05-14
View all user reviews

Extension safety

Risk impact

D3 Deconstructor requires a few sensitive permissions. Exercise caution before installing.

Risk likelihood

D3 Deconstructor has earned a fairly good reputation and likely can be trusted.

Upgrade to see risk analysis details

Similar extensions

Here are some Chrome extensions that are similar to D3 Deconstructor: